rFOIL® Reflective Insulation 2200 Series is an effective energy barrier that can greatly reduce the transfer of radiant heat through siding and roofing. While most insulating materials rely on retarding the flow of heat through walls and ceilings, rFOIL® Reflective Insulation works by reflecting as much as 96% of the radiant energy back away from its surface. This can dramatically cut energy costs in air-conditioned housing, as well as create an effective “shade” in non-cooled out-buildings, garages, porches, and utility buildings.
rFOIL® Reflective Insulation 2200 Series is a single or double layer of polyethylene bubbles bonded to and sandwiched between a radiant barrier metalized foil and white polyethylene sheet. It can be taped to purlins, stapled to rafters or studs, or rolled out onto roof decking or existing shingles prior to installation of metal roofing or siding panels.
